Frequently Asked Questions

What is the population and demographic makeup of ZIP code 98041?

The total population of ZIP code 98041 is approximately 4,577. The community has a large population of young adults (18-34). This demographic data is sourced from the U.S. Census Bureau.

Do more people rent or own homes in ZIP code 98041?

The housing market in ZIP code 98041 is predominantly driven by renters, with 49% of housing units being owner-occupied and 51% being renter-occupied.

What is the education level of residents in ZIP code 98041?

In ZIP code 98041, approximately 36% of adult residents hold a bachelor's degree or higher. Additionally, 16% of the population holds a master's degree or higher. This indicates the local educational attainment compared to state and national averages.
